Reilly Neill is an American politician from Montana. A member of the Democratic Party, she was the first candidate to file for governor of Montana in the 2020 Montana gubernatorial election. Neill served in the Montana House of Representatives for one term, from 2013 to 2015.
She defeated Dan Skattum in the 2012 elections but lost her re-election bid to Republican Debra Lamm in 2014.
